While Scion isn’t a brand known to many people outside of America, it’s Toyota’s youth oriented marque specifically for the North American market. One of the brand’s product is the Toyota 86-based Scion FR-S.

Scion x FR-S rear quarter

For the upcoming SEMA show, Scion will be presenting three concepts based on the FR-S. The first is the ‘x FR-S‘, designed by DJ and producer, Steve Aoki. It cater to his profession, the car is equipped with “a fully operational mixing station, a custom Pioneer sound system with multiple component speaker packages, a boot lid mounted LCD display, a fog machine and strobe lighting”.

Next on the podium is the Greddy x Scion Racing FR-S featuring a fully sick wide body kit and oversized, upright rear spoiler. Inside, there’s a roll cage and a pair of sports bucket racing seats. It is also equipped with a Toyota 3.0-litre turbocharged in-line six engine churning out 552kW (750hp) and 730Nm of torque.

Finally, there’s the Bulletproof FR-S Concept One Supercar. According to its maker, it is the “younger brother to the LFA with a manual transmission and an even higher power to weight ration.” There are a host of modifications to the car, including a Powerhouse Amuse Turbo Kit with Borg Warner EFR 6758 turbocharger, Titanium Turbo downpipe and a Powerhouse Amuse R1 Titan Extra STTI exhaust system.

Inside, the cabin is drapped in bright red Alcantara and the driver and front passenger are cacooned in a pair of Recaro racing seats.
